Checklist item 9 — Off-site run, Norwick Trade Hall. Collect the six returned demo units of the Luminair tabletop projector from the Brightvale Exhibits booth. Verify serials against the loan ledger, photograph each unit in its case, and note any missing cables. Records team files the signed return sheet within 24 hours. Units go back to the Harrowfield depot on the same run — no overnight storage. The courier hand-over for this collection follows the single instruction below.

drop instructions, kahip-yahig: the aldion rusion courier leaves the holius oliath tamion ledger at gate 7743 under passcode 254881

// PLUGIN AUTHORS: do not raise this above 256 without reading
// the Glimmerbox cache notes. Earlier builds leaked decoded image
// buffers because eviction callbacks never fired for frames pinned
// by plugin overlays; the cache grew unbounded under slideshow
// load. The fix ties pin lifetime to the overlay handle, and this
// constant caps pinned entries as a backstop. The patched build
// is identified by the token below.

session token of kahog-bahif = htk9_f63daec35

# Flaglight Rollouts — Approvals

Quick version for on-call: any rollout touching more than 5% of traffic needs an approval in Flaglight before the ramp continues. Kill switches don't need approval — just flip them and note it in the incident channel. Scheduled ramps pause automatically if error budget burns hot. If you're stuck at 2 a.m. with a pending approval, there's one person authorized to override, and that's the approver below.

account owner for tagep-bafof: Norael Gilax Juleth